What Brands Are Really Looking for in Influencers Right Now
If you’re wondering why some creators get booked consistently while others don’t, it usually comes down to more than just follower count. Brands today are smarter, more selective, and looking for very specific things when choosing who to partner with.
Here’s what’s getting influencers booked in 2025:
Engagement over audience size. Brands care less about how many followers you have and more about how connected you are to them. A smaller but engaged audience is often more valuable than a large, passive one. They want to see real interaction — not just likes, but saves, shares, comments, and DMs.
A true connection with your audience. Brands are drawn to creators who clearly know and understand their audience. Whether it’s through community polls, stories, group chats, or a private channel, brands love when you have a direct line to your core fans.
Consistency. Posting regularly shows that you’re serious about your brand. A dead feed or sporadic content makes it harder for brands to see value.
Clean, quality content. You don’t need a professional camera, but brands are drawn to content that feels polished, thoughtful, and aligned with their own identity.
A unique voice or niche. Whether it’s your humor, aesthetic, or storytelling style, having a clear point of view makes you memorable.
Professionalism. Quick replies, organized communication, and timely deliverables go a long way. If a brand loves working with you, they’ll keep coming back.
Bottom line: brands want creators who can influence — and that starts with trust. If your audience listens to you, engages with you, and values what you say, you’re exactly what they’re looking for.
